Arriva is offering an Apprentice Bus Technician opportunity in Bangor. You’ll learn to inspect, diagnose, repair and test bus systems, working with experienced engineers and modern diagnostic tools.
You’ll gain a Level 3 Apprenticeship, develop hands-on skills, and earn a salary from day one while studying at a training centre and in the workplace. Entry requires GCSE Maths and English and a practical mindset.
At Arriva, our Engineering Teams keep our buses moving and the communities we serve connected. Whether that's getting children to school or commuters to work. As an Apprentice Bus Technician, you will be trained to inspect, diagnose, repair and test equipment and systems on buses from different manufacturers. The work ranges from performing simple tasks, like replacing a part to solving complex faults often using diagnostic equipment.

As an Apprentice Bus Technician, you'll learn how to inspect, diagnose, repair, and maintain modern buses using the latest tools and technology. Working alongside experienced engineers, you'll build valuable skills while earning a recognised qualification and a salary from day one.
Training combines hands-on experience in the workplace with block-release learning at a specialist training centre.
